"What A Whiff By The Officials!" Ole Miss Takes 24-3 Lead On Alabama Thanks To Refs
Two missed calls by the officials allowed Ole Miss to take a three-touchdown lead on Alabama on a play that featured a missed targeting call and an improperly applied unnecessary roughness call.
Officials deemed Breeland Speaks committed the roughness after the play; video revealed his offense came well before teammate John Youngblood crossed the goal line. On top of this, Marquis Haynes appeared to hit Alabama quarterback Jalen Hurts in the head to force the fumble, but no penalty was called. CBS analyst Gary Danielson was aghast.
